Britain mulls replacing corporate CO2 schemeReuters | 21 Mar 2012LONDON (Reuters) - The UK government will consider replacing a scheme to cut corporate energy use with an alternative environmental tax if it cannot reduce the scheme's administrative costs, finance minister George Osborne said in his budget statement on Wednesday.
